Full job description

Job Overview
We are seeking a dedicated and passionate Line Cook/Prep Cook to join our dynamic kitchen team. The ideal candidate will play a crucial role in meal preparation and food service, ensuring that all dishes are prepared to the highest standards of quality and safety. This position is perfect for individuals who thrive in a fast-paced environment and have a genuine interest in the food industry.

Duties

Responsibilities

  • Prepare ingredients and assemble dishes according to restaurant recipes and standards
  • Cook menu items accurately and efficiently, ensuring consistency and quality
  • Assist with food prep tasks such as chopping, marinating, and portioning ingredients
  • Maintain cleanliness and organization of the kitchen, including sanitizing work stations and equipment
  • Follow proper food handling procedures to ensure safety and compliance with health regulations
  • Support the kitchen team during busy hours by managing multiple tasks simultaneously
  • Ensure all food served meets presentation standards and quality expectations
  • Adhere to all food safety guidelines and restaurant policies

Requirements

  • Prior experience in food preparation, cooking, or food service preferred; restaurant or kitchen experience is a plus
  • Knowledge of food handling, safety protocols, and sanitation standards
  • Ability to work efficiently in a fast-paced environment while maintaining attention to detail
  • Strong teamwork skills and good communication abilities
  • Flexibility to work various shifts, including weekends and evenings if needed
  • Passion for the food industry and a commitment to providing excellent customer service
  • Ability to stand for extended periods and perform physically demanding tasks such as lifting and bending
